About Caro, Michigan

The city of Caro, Michigan is located in the heart of Tuscola County. The community is home to many historic buildings and is proud of its rich history. Caro is the county seat of Tuscola County and services the citizens of the area. As of the 2010 census, the population was 4,229. The city is primarily a retail and commercial center but is also home to the first and only Ethanol plant in Michigan. Caro is only 30 minutes from Bay City and Saginaw, 45 minutes from Flint, and well under two hours from Detroit. Lake Huron surrounds the peninsula that Caro is located on and many fine fishing spots can be found in the area.
